Bill Summary

Current law grants zoning authority to cities and villages and the statutes provide a statement of the purpose for this grant of authority. This bill strikes from this purpose statement references to overcrowding and congestion and adds references to land development and housing and transportation options.

AI Summary

This bill amends Wisconsin statutes to update the stated purposes for which cities and villages can enact zoning regulations, which are rules governing how land can be used and developed. Specifically, it removes references to "lessen congestion in the streets" and "prevent the overcrowding of land" and "avoid undue concentration of population," which were previously included to guide zoning decisions. In their place, the bill adds new purposes that emphasize ensuring land is developed to support healthy and livable communities, encouraging the creation of diverse housing options, and promoting "complete streets" that prioritize safety and accessibility for all users, including pedestrians, cyclists, and transit riders, in addition to motorists. The bill also retains and adds to existing purposes like promoting public safety, health, and welfare, ensuring adequate light and air, protecting groundwater, and facilitating the provision of public services like transportation and schools.
